An Autobiographical Outline (1980)

A103

Ezra Pound

Editions

First separate edition

AN AUTOBIOGRAPHICAL OUTLINE / EZRA POUND / NADJA 1 blank leaf, 9 leaves. 18.6 X 18:5 cm. Grey paper outer wrappers printed in black on page [i]; plain lavender inner wrappers; sewn. Published March 1980 at $35.00; 226 copies printed. Colophon (recto of eighth leaf): An Autobiographical Outline was printed in March. ... 200 numbered copies are for sale and 26 are lettered and reserved by Nadja. ... [Number written in.| (At least some of the 26 lettered copies were actually for sale—at $50.00. They are otherwise identical with the numbered copies.) Printed on rectos only. Fly-title and recto of ninth leaf printed in lavender ink. The text is on Saunders paper; the wrappers are of Kizuki and Tosa papers. This Autobiographical Outline was communicated to Louis Untermeyer as a letter (Letter V in EP to LU: Nine Letters Written to Louis Untermeyer ... (1963)—A81, where the editor, J. A. Robbins, points out that the date 1932 assigned to the letter in a manuscript note by Untermeyer on the original typescript is an error for 1930, according to both internal evidence and “Mr. Untermeyer’s reflection on the point”.) It is here reprinted from the Paris Review for Summer/Fall 1962— C1888—retaining the incorrect dating and the erroneous identification of Untermeyer’s notation as “In Pound’s hand”.
